Chandrababu Naidu and Pawan Kalyan will fly to Delhi today and are likely to meet Union Home Minister Amit Shah and BJP President JP Nadda regarding the alliance.
If the talks succeed, TDP will formally join the alliance.
Everybody is eagerly waiting to see how many seats the BJP will get to contest in the alliance.
Reports say that BJP is asking for eleven Assembly seats and five MP seats.
Another report says the BJP is likely to get five Parliament segments and eight assembly segments. TDP may offer one Rajya Sabha and cut down the Parliament seats to four, the same source says.
The second report looks reasonable when we consider the strength of the BJP in Andhra Pradesh.
If the first proposal goes through, there is a chance that the YSR Congress will get a majority of these seats on a platter.
Also, BJP getting eleven when Janasena gets only twenty-six is too much. There will be disappointment from Janasainiks as well.

In 2014, TDP gave 12 seats to BJP in 2014 elections in the Narendra Modi wave. Their condition has got deteriorated after that due to going back on Bifurcation promises and Special Status.
But the tragedy is that the BJP feels it is better placed now and is demanding more seats.
